Questions and Answers

What is the cheapest way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ury?

The cheapest way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ury is to drive which costs $35.87 - $53.26 and takes 1h 58m.

What is the fastest way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ury?

The fastest way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ury is to drive which takes 1h 58m and costs $35.87 - $53.26 .

Is there a direct bus between Chinnor and Canterbury?

No, there is no direct bus from Chinnor to Canterbury. However, there are services departing from Village Hall and arriving at Canterbury via Town Hall, Thornhill Park and Ride and London Victoria. The journey, including transfers, takes approximately 6h 3m.

How far is it from Chinnor to Canterbury?

The distance between Chinnor and Canterbury is 182 km. The road distance is 188.8 km.

How do I travel from Chinnor to Canterbury without a car?

The best way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ury without a car is to train which takes 3h 5m and costs $70.65 - $108.70 .

How long does it take to get from Chinnor to Canterbury?

It takes approximately 3h 5m to get from Chinnor to Canterbury, including transfers.

Where do I catch the Chinnor to Canterbury bus from?

Chinnor to Canterbury b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, depart from Thornhill Park and Ride station.

Train or bus from Chinnor to Canterbury?

The best way to get from Chinnor to Canterbury is to train which takes 3h 5m and costs $70.65 - $108.70 . Alternatively, you can bus, which costs $38.04 - $54.35 and takes 6h 3m.

Where does the Chinnor to Canterbury bus arrive?

Chinnor to Canterbury bus services, operated by Stagecoach Oxfordshire, arrive at London Victoria station.

Can I drive from Chinnor to Canterbury?

Yes, the driving distance between Chinnor to Canterbury is 189 km. It takes approximately 1h 58m to drive from Chinnor to Canterbury.
